NettetHi, There is nothing you can do directly to force your ex employer to provide you with a P45 however they are obliged to notify the Revenue, using a P45, of the fact you have left and the total pay you relieved and therefore you … NettetShould I keep my form P45? Yes, it’s important to keep your own copy and make sure you give your new employer your last P45. If you don’t, your new employer will normally have to use an emergency tax code against your pay and ask you to fill in a P46 form.. A P45 is also vital if the tax office does not have all your income and tax details on record.
